Hello, Yes, HP-UX probably won't be the easest, but then maybe you will pull out a few more wierdo Makefile bugs.
First, please switch over to bacula-devel list since this is really a development topic. The problem you are seeing with sqlite initalization can simply be ignored. It is fixed in the current copy of the CVS. If you pulled from the CVS originally, simply do "cvs update" and the problem *should* go away.
